We will hold a workshop where you can experience the making of Hakata Okiage, a traditional craft that has been handed down to Fukuoka and Hakata. In Hakata, "Oshie", which uses cloth and cotton, is called "Okiage". Oshie work, which takes a mold with cardboard or Japanese paper, and uses cotton or cloth to assemble it three-dimensionally on the cut parts, is attractive for the gorgeous fabric texture and unique to hand-drawn expression. We invite Bean to Bar Chocolate specialty store "UMEYA BRAINERY" in Sozo City, Fukuoka Prefecture, to hold a program where you can enjoy eating comparison while learning about the cacao production area and characteristics. Bean to Bar is a manufacturing style that consistently handles the process from cacao beans to board chocolate, and UMEYA BRAINERY offers everything from buying and manufacturing high quality cacao beans.
On the day, after learning the characteristics of cacao production area and region while looking at the world map, you will also eat and compare commercial chocolate with Bean to Bar Chocolate, and enjoy the difference in taste and impression. We will have a parfait making experience with low sweets patissier Saori Shindo, who is also involved in food education, as a lecturer. In recent years, low sweets, which have attracted interest with growing health consciousness, are sweets made by making use of ingredients without going through fire, and are characterized by not using dairy products, eggs, sugar, or flour. Munakata's local character "Ten-chan" will appear at the hotel. Ten-chan is a character based on the motif of Hondo Ten, an animal of the Itachi family that lives in Kyushu and Shikoku. There are two types of Hondo Ten, "Kiten" and "Suten", and Ten-chan is based on Kiten, which also inhabits many Munakata.
